UCAM Murcia Crushes Boca Juniors (93-54) Behind Boum and Forrest

UCAM Murcia claimed its second preseason victory, dominating Boca Juniors 93-54 in Yecla at the 25th Anniversary Trophy of Red Deportiva Yecla, also held as the Francisco Peidró Memorial.

The game was decided in the third quarter

The opening was competitive: 21-17 after the first quarter and 41-31 at halftime. The decisive blow came after the break, when the Murcia squad ramped up defensive intensity and found their outside shot, putting together a 25-10 run to reach 66-41. In the final period, the lead continued to balloon to a final 39-point margin.

Souley Boum, with 21 points, and Michael Forrest, with 19, once again led the scoring, just as they had two days earlier in Albacete. The team played without Dylan Ennis and Kaiser Gates, who rested as a precaution.

Context for both teams

For UCAM, this is the second consecutive blowout win: on Tuesday they defeated Bueno Arenas Albacete Basket 108-65, a Primera FEB team. The squad is preparing for a double-competition season, competing in the Liga Endesa and Basketball Champions League.

For Boca, meanwhile, their Spanish tour has been rough. This is their second lopsided defeat in three days, following an 82-116 loss to Río Breogán in the Torneo Lugo É Basket. The Argentine club, defending champions of the BCL Américas, is preparing for their participation in the Intercontinental Cup.
